This is difficult to rate, and not for the reasons I normally struggle to rate a thriller. I enjoyed the story, it kept me captivated and I do love a good ghost story. However there are a few things that I wasn't really comfortable with.

I think using infertility as a reason to abduct a child, is a cop out in a lot of ways. Infertility is a very sensitive topic to many and so I do think that this could have gone a different route or be handled a with more care. There is also the very transphobic vibes that I got. Again, I do understand where Rekulak was trying to go (or at least I hope that was his direction) - but a bit more research would have been a major help for this author. Leaving it as it was smacks of privilege and lack of wanting to understand. Honestly, the same goes for the addiction aspect of the story. A little more research would have helped things not seem so cut and dry or uninformed. 


With all that said, the story was strong and kept me entertained and wanting to read. It was creepy without being terrifying. My rating is for the bulk of the story as a whole. When recommending it I will be sharing my hesitations with others and encourage them to be sure to do the same.

Wow. This was a thrill! Especially for keeping me awake on a long drive.
The twist was crazy! I had my suspicions that the ghost was really the previous nanny, but I never would've guessed it was Teddy's real mother, and that Teddy was a girl.
At first, I thought the pacing was quite slow, which I actually didn't mind. I described it to my roommate as a "slow burn supernatural mystery." However, by the end, it really ramped up, and it was interesting seeing all the pieces come together, like any mystery, I suppose. Definitely important to go into this book blind! 

But man, I wished the audiobook narrator had done her due diligence to pronounce some of the Spanish words. It was absolutely pitiful, especially given how easy/consistent Spanish pronunciation is. It didn't have to be perfect, but all she would've had to do is Google a pronunciation to get it halfway decent. It was such a minor detail but I cringed every time 😂. Adrian's family dialogue did kinda strike me as "Latinos / Spanglish written by a gringo" tho lol. Idek if that's true but it felt a little forced.
